The Practice of Naturopathy is based on six foundational ideals, which are referred to as the 6 Naturopathic Principles. These Principles of Naturopathy are not just guidelines – they are the essence of Naturopathic Practice and one of the key reasons why Naturopaths are one of the most trusted types of Practitioners in the complementary medicine space in Australia and Internationally.
Naturopaths are committed to helping their patients enhance their overall health and wellbeing, and it’s easy to see how the 6 Naturopathic Principles guide and govern them as they prepare to treat their patient, consult with their patient, then carry out future research and subsequent consultations as they work with their patients to improve their holistic health and wellness.

What are the 6 Naturopathic Principles?
1. First Do No Harm (Primum Non Nocere)
The First Naturopathic Principle
Naturopaths commit to the safety of their clients, opting for treatments that are non-invasive and carry minimal risk of adverse reactions or side effects. This involves a meticulous assessment of each individual’s unique circumstances, ensuring the appropriateness of Naturopathic interventions and acknowledging the need to refer to other healthcare professionals when beyond their scope of practice.
Naturopaths aim for their medicine and treatments to be gentle and effective, using the lowest force or intervention necessary to shift their patient toward health. Their aim is to not inflict harm by neglecting patient symptoms or overusing medicines.1
In practice, this Naturopathic Principle guides Naturopaths to select gentle, supportive therapies. They strive to work in harmony with the body’s natural healing processes, avoiding the suppression of symptoms which can mask the underlying condition.
The emphasis of the Naturopath is on understanding and respecting the body’s unique response to healing, tailoring treatments to individual patients to complement this natural process.
2. The Healing Power of Nature (Vis Medicatrix Naturae)
The Second Naturopathic Principle
This principle is a testament to the body’s inherent ability to heal itself. Naturopaths utilise this natural propensity by choosing therapies that bolster the body’s own healing mechanisms.
The application of this principle involves the use of natural substances and treatments that align with the body’s rhythms.
Naturopaths focus on identifying and eliminating obstacles to health, whether they be environmental, dietary, or lifestyle-related. Naturopaths encourage practices that reconnect individuals with the natural world (eg walks on the beach, a jog through a park), acknowledging the health benefits derived from this connection with nature.
3. Identify and Treat the Causes (Tolle Causam)
The Third Naturopathic Principle
Naturopathy seeks to address more than just the symptoms a patient is aware of. Our Naturopaths aims to uncover and treat the root causes of illness, which often lie in aspects of lifestyle, diet, or habitual practices of their patients.
Naturopathic medicine aims to determine and treat the true cause of illness, rather than just treating the symptoms.2
The practical application involves a thorough evaluation to discern the underlying causes of a health issue. Naturopaths then design treatment plans that directly target these root causes, rather than simply alleviating symptoms.
This approach ensures a more effective and long-lasting resolution to health concerns.
4. Doctor as Teacher (Docere)
The Fourth Naturopathic Principle
A cornerstone of Naturopathy is the role of the Naturopath as an educator. Naturopaths empower patients by providing them with the knowledge and understanding necessary to take charge of their health.
Naturopaths educate and empower patients to take responsibility for their own health.5
In practical terms, Naturopaths offer extensive education on health and wellness.
Naturopaths guide their patients in making informed decisions about their health, fostering a collaborative relationship where the patient is an active participant in their healing journey. This approach leads to more sustainable health outcomes as patients are equipped with the knowledge to maintain their wellbeing.
5. Treat the Whole Person (Tolle Totum)
The Fifth Naturopathic Principle
This principle recognises the multifaceted nature of health, encompassing physical, emotional, genetic, environmental, and lifestyle elements.
The essence of a person’s health reaches beyond their physical or mental symptoms, and reconnecting with “wholeness” is a vital component of health.3
In application, Naturopaths consider all aspects of a patient’s life when developing treatment plans.
Recognising that each individual is unique, treatments are customised to address the specific needs and circumstances of each patient.
This holistic approach ensures that all contributing factors to a patient’s health are addressed, leading to more comprehensive and effective treatment outcomes.
6. Prevention (Praevenic)
The Sixth Naturopathic Principle
Prevention is a key focus in Naturopathy, with the aim of stopping minor health issues from developing into more serious conditions.
Naturopathic medicine affirms that it is better to prevent illness and suffering whenever possible, and positive actions taken today can have a profound influence on health.45
Naturopaths proactively address potential health issues through education on healthy lifestyle choices and the implementation of preventative measures. This includes advice on diet, stress management, and lifestyle adjustments.
By focusing on prevention, Naturopaths help patients avoid the escalation of health issues, contributing to long-term health and wellness.
Conclusion
In summary, the 6 Naturopathic Principles provide a thorough and multifaceted framework for promoting health and wellbeing.
By adhering to these principles, Naturopaths offer a comprehensive, patient-centred approach to healthcare, highlighting the body’s innate capacity for healing and the pivotal role of education and prevention in achieving optimal health.
